Rick AdkinsRick Adkins
One thing that is very misleading about this distillery. The name is Cape Charles distillery but this is only a tasting room and they're not actually distilling, aging, or bottling anything at this location. Just wanted to point this out as it's not obvious when you search the web for this distillery. Anyway his review will change as their liquor license gets straightened out. Currently they've just changed locations can only do cocktails and some food. I will say their current location is way nicer than what I usually will go to. Also unfortunately could not taste their various liquors due to the ABC license screw up hopefully that will change soon. I did have an old fashioned with their 120 proof rye whiskey and it was outstanding.
Josh GriffJosh Griff
The moonshine is very good but very expensive. The old bottles were so much better and unique. The new bottles are not as unique and special. The apple pie moonshine is one of the best on the market. The blackberry moonshine was delicious and sweet. $42 for a bottle of moonshine is just a lot. The store sells cocktails and bottles to go. There are neat sitting areas and they are dog friendly. I like supporting locally owned businesses but it’s a little pricy.
